摘要
1. Sodium butyrate increased alkaline phosphatase (ALP) activity of cloned osteoblastic cell line MC3T3-E1 by the stimulation of de novo enzyme synthesis. 2. Sodium butyrate did not affect mature osteoblastic cells but affected preosteoblastic cells. 3. Sodium butyrate decreased tartrate resistant acid phosphatase (TRACP)-positive multinucleated cells (MNC) formation from bone marrow cells. This related to the cytotoxicity of sodium butyrate on bone marrow cells.
